dgridley said:
36,000 results on Google for "ecocity".. it's a term in usage.

Yes, I understand. But that only means there are 36K sites with the term ecocity on them in some manner. There are only 45 searches for the term on the overture network.

Ecocity.COM has only and Alexa rank over 2 million. I kno walexa meand little but when it is that high (or low, depending on how you look at it), it does mean something...low traffic.

So far, as I have suspected, ecocity is really not a word. Just a prefix and a word put together. ecocity is more of a name that would be used for a ficticious business bame, like ebay. Ebay means nothing. But it was branded to the point where the word "ebay" has become synonymous with online auctions.

Unless you find a business called Eco City or Ecocity taht has a big bankroll and understands the benefit of such a domain when it is developed properly and marketed properly, I suspect you will have a hard time selling that one for more than low $XX. But I could be wrong.

I agree with the above post that htis is one that may need to be developed and branded before it would even be considered by any non-ecocity business.

Too bad it is plural and too bad it is a .NET. these both are two major strikes against this specific domain which is hurting as it is IMHO. May even mean the difference between low $XX and $0
